Audi wowed audiences in both Madrid and Barcelona with the Audi A3 Experience, the automobile brand’s stunning audiovisual spectacular, combining 360° projections, 3D mapping and Showmaster Control to publicise its new A3 Sportback. Produced by New Media Creative Technology Studio, the show used different Christie projectors and Christie MicroTiles videowalls supplied by Ingevideo.
The event was staged first in Plaza de Colón in Madrid between 28 February and 8 March, and then in Plaza de Cataluña in Barcelona from 16 to 23 March.
The show was held in a special geodesic dome. A true landmark in modern engineering, this igloo-like structure was designed and created by the US companyPacific Domes using a sophisticated negative pressure system that makes the metal structure vanish to create a 800 square metre screen. Measuring 10.5 metres high and with a diameter of 21.7 metres, the dome covers a floor area of around 370 square metres. New Media has the exclusive rights to this system in Spain and is currently one of only four companies in Europe who have access to this type of infrastructure.
